Output 8089069a2f669c80ff393c81edea4dd19a75470ff1c3f4c5d61d798c342025f4:3

value
73032070
script pubkey
OP_HASH160 OP_PUSHBYTES_20 305507c75f4ac48654b0852495aa9c3d1f8c2512 OP_EQUAL
address
MCJiXepPyq5sF1tUc3R9fKSwMW3UZZcU66
transaction
8089069a2f669c80ff393c81edea4dd19a75470ff1c3f4c5d61d798c342025f4
spent
true